How to keep down the insect population?

cedar oil is really bad for many small animals, especially rabbits, and I have heard that it is really not good for chickens either, hence why you don't use cedar wood chips. Cedar is a great natural bug preventative but it can also be bad for some animals.
 
My order of 10,000 fly predators shipped yesterday! I'll update in a month or so, after they've had a chance to make a difference in the pest population around here.
 
I bought a regular fly trap from Ace Hardware and placed it several yards away from the pen. That seemed to do the trick. The trap is loaded with flies, and only an occasional one comes into the pen. I'm also being extra vigilant about picking up the poop in the pen every morning. Be sure to put it far enough away so you can't smell it-it reeks! Good luck.
 
Cleaning the coop everyday isn't necessary. Look up 'deep litter'. Either on Google or on this site. When the litter gets old enough it attracts fly predators.
